mysql5.7需要cj
时间: 2023-09-23 11:06:46 浏览: 46
我想您是指MySQL Connector/J,这是Java应用程序与MySQL数据库之间的官方连接器。您可以通过以下步骤安装MySQL Connector/J:
1. 前往MySQL官网下载Connector/J的最新版本(https://dev.mysql.com/downloads/connector/j/)。
2. 解压下载的压缩包。
3. 将包含Connector/J JAR文件的目录添加到您的Java CLASSPATH中。
4. 在您的Java应用程序中,使用以下代码加载MySQL驱动程序并建立连接:
```
Class.forName("com.mysql.jdbc.Driver");
Connection conn = DriverManager.getConnection("jdbc:mysql://localhost:3306/mydatabase", "username", "password");
```
其中,"mydatabase"是您要连接的数据库名称,"username"和"password"是您的MySQL用户名和密码。
希望这可以帮助您。
相关问题
mysql5.7 JdbcTemplate
JdbcTemplate是Spring框架中的一个类,用于简化JDBC操作。对于使用MySQL 5.7的情况,你可以按照以下步骤进行配置:
1. 首先,确保你已经导入了Spring JDBC和MySQL驱动的依赖。在你的项目的pom.xml文件中添加以下依赖:
```xml
<dependency>
<groupId>org.springframework</groupId>
<artifactId>spring-jdbc</artifactId>
<version>5.2.9.RELEASE</version>
</dependency>
<dependency>
<groupId>mysql</groupId>
<artifactId>mysql-connector-java</artifactId>
<version>8.0.21</version>
</dependency>
```
2. 在你的Spring配置文件中,配置数据源和JdbcTemplate。你可以参考以下示例配置:
```xml
<bean id="dataSource" class="org.springframework.jdbc.datasource.DriverManagerDataSource">
<property name="driverClassName" value="com.mysql.cj.jdbc.Driver"/>
<property name="url" value="jdbc:mysql://localhost:3306/test"/>
<property name="username" value="test"/>
<property name="password" value="test"/>
</bean>
<bean id="jdbcTemplate" class="org.springframework.jdbc.core.JdbcTemplate">
<property name="dataSource" ref="dataSource"/>
</bean>
```
在上面的配置中,你需要将URL、用户名和密码修改为你实际的MySQL数据库连接信息。
3. 现在,你可以在你的代码中使用JdbcTemplate进行数据库操作了。JdbcTemplate提供了一些常用的方法,比如`update`用于增删改操作,`query`用于查询操作。你可以根据需要使用这些方法来执行SQL语句并处理结果。
希望以上信息对你有帮助!\[1\]\[2\]\[3\]
#### 引用[.reference_title]
- *1* *2* *3* [Spring学习笔记(五):JDBCTemplate+事务管理](https://blog.csdn.net/qq_27525611/article/details/108634944)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insertT0,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]
java连接mysql5.7
要在Java中连接MySQL 5.7,你可以按照以下步骤进行操作:
1. 导入MySQL连接驱动包:
```
import java.sql.*;
```
2. 加载并注册MySQL驱动程序:
```
Class.forName("com.mysql.cj.jdbc.Driver");
```
3. 创建连接字符串:
```
String url = "jdbc:mysql://localhost:3306/database_name?characterEncoding=utf-8";
String username = "your_username";
String password = "your_password";
```
4. 建立与数据库的连接:
```
Connection connection = DriverManager.getConnection(url, username, password);
```
5. 创建Statement对象来执行SQL语句:
```
Statement statement = connection.createStatement();
```
6. 执行SQL查询或更新操作:
```
String sql = "SELECT * FROM table_name";
ResultSet resultSet = statement.executeQuery(sql);
// 或者
String sql = "UPDATE table_name SET column_name = 'value' WHERE condition";
int rowsAffected = statement.executeUpdate(sql);
```
7. 处理结果或关闭连接:
```
while (resultSet.next()) {
// 处理查询结果
}
resultSet.close();
statement.close();
connection.close();
```